Output f04576c3f48caf67d5525f515c13ab7c4701556013aa11fa64ec978d656eab40:4

value
6418674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f506a0cf77cb15f283845462ac915a5b71bf2b8c OP_EQUAL
address
3Q2bR5KLgBCSaeNGPTLBcTSVcgti2jWLfx
transaction
f04576c3f48caf67d5525f515c13ab7c4701556013aa11fa64ec978d656eab40
confirmations
309237
spent
true